Sr. Supply Chain Buyer/Planner

Summary:

As a Sr. Supply Chain Buyer/Planner and member of Neotechs Supply Chain Planning team, you will be responsible for Demand Management of Finished Goods, including managing delivery schedules with Production Plants and long-term replenishment planning balancing sales/customer requirements and company inventory management policies & guidelines. In this role, you will be heavily engaged with Sales, other customer facing teams, and frequently customers, while working closely with the Plants and their Production Planners.

You will seek creative solutions to the increasing challenges in a global supply chain, building strong relations with all parties, and ensure confidence and satisfaction of Neotechs customers in the management of Neotechs Supply Chain and Risk Management Activities.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

Responsible for Planning and Purchasing activities for Demand Management of Finished Goods inventory management and replenishment planning balancing sales/customer requirements and company inventory management policies & guidelines

Assist Management with prioritizing and achieving dept. projects, process improvements, metrics, and objectives to align with company BSC Goals Mentor junior staff and facilitate hands-on training with all stakeholders as needed

Lead, and/or participate in dept./cross functional process improvement projects; manage small projects & ad hoc requests from internal customers

Prepare reports as needed on Finished Goods Demand Management On-Time Performance and purchasing system performance; prepare presentations on improvements for management as needed

Work closely with Production Sites to set improvement goals and objectives; manage performance and report out to management and team

Sets, Plans, and Monitors inventory levels based on customer requirements and company target levels; ensures adequate planning and forecasting to maintain supply chain stability. Reports out batch plans and any exception management to customers, Sales, and Management.

Identify inventory aging issues proactively and manage with Sales to reduce risk of expired goods and impacts to Production Plants Manages delivery schedule with Production Plants and Production Planners to ensure Finished Goods material availability per Demand Management requirements

Processes purchase requisitions in SAP and creates POs for items such as Samples, Trading Goods, and Finished Goods while ensuring compliance with Neotech purchasing procedures and user requirements. May also order Raw Materials/Packaging, Operational Supplies, Services, and Capital Equipment.

Works closely with Production Planners / Sites to resolve supply chain issues, pricing discrepancies and delivery terms; ad hoc negotiation as required; may attend meetings with suppliers / plants

Manage sales forecast integration into ERP system, reporting issues and variances to management and sales

Generates and reviews forecast variance reports, sets action plans, and drives resolution to close gaps and risks collaboratively with Sales, Production Planners, and other customer facing roles

Assist Management by preparing for and/or representing dept/function in audits, examples including ISO recertification, Accounting Audits, Customer Audits of Neotech, and Production Plant Auditing Identify and mitigate or eliminate risk in real time; proactively manage all risk in the supply chain collaborating with internal operations teams

Communicate and negotiate with Sales, customer facing teams and Production Planners regularly to ensure risk management and Demand Planning objectives are metRead, interpret and execute MRP output weekly; place purchase orders or delivery plans and follow up on open order deliveries

Monitor open Purchase Orders, delivery status, and resolve any on-time delivery performance issues proactively

Develop, Document and Implement Planning & Procurement procedures to ensure compliance with internal and external guidelines

Develop effective and efficient supply chain strategies and tactics to improve inventory planning, inventory management, replenishment and disposition strategies - emphasis is placed on both the quantitative and qualitative approach in this role by managing and exceeding delivery expectations

Data Maintenance - Updates all aspects of purchasing information in the system such as parts descriptions, vendors, pricing, lead times, planner codes, lot sizing, order minimums and maximums, etc.

Drive efficiencies & better utilization of the SAP system

Coordinate re-package, special handling R&D/Sampling requests, as needed to balance supply & demand of materials

May research supply sources for Raw Materials, Trading Goods, and Packaging May work with customers in auditing customer inventory levels and with internal and external vendors to comply with inventory policies

Prepares analysis and reports to management

Other duties as may be assigned
